Grey's Anatomy : Meredith Grey & Derek Shepherd Have a Wedding Moment Before Saying Goodbye Again

ABC

This post contains spoilers from Thursday's episode of Grey's Anatomy.

After months of uncertainty, Meredith Grey is finally truly awake ... thanks to a familiar face from her past — and another from her present.

During Thursday's episode of the ABC medical drama, Meredith (Ellen Pompeo) experienced her final moments on the beach with her late husband Derek Shepherd (Patrick Dempsey) while the doctors of Grey Sloan worked together to lift her from her COVID-19 haze once and for all. But as Meredith continued her battle, her medical team discovered a blood clot in her liver — which resulted in her inability to stay awake for longer than two minutes.

During a dream sequence in which she reunited with Derek on a beach, Meredith confessed her hesitancy to return home (or wake up). "Were you in pain?" she asked, referring to the night Derek died as a result of a tragic car accident.

"The worst part was knowing they were getting it wrong," said Derek, referencing the doctors who attempted to save his life. "I didn't want to leave you."

While Meredith was experiencing these bittersweet moments, the doctors performed emergency surgery to remove the clot. However, while the surgery was successful, Meredith still wouldn't wake up.

Instead, she experienced another flashback on the beach — but this time, wearing a white dress and holding a bouquet of flowers as Derek looked dapper in an ivory-colored suit.

In a desperate attempt to do something to save Meredith, Dr. Winston Ndugu (Anthony Hill), one of Meredith's doctors and Maggie Pierce's new fiancé, had the idea of bringing in Meredith's eldest daughter Zola into her hospital room, hoping it would elevate Meredith's spirits and give her a final push to finally open her eyes.

As an emotional but strong Zola sat on her mom's hospital bed chatting away, viewers saw the final moments Meredith shared with her late husband.

At that point, Meredith finally woke with Zola by her side and said, "We love you, Zo Zo."

ABC

As Meredith and Zola hugged and the doctors watched in disbelief, fans watched as Derek walked away on the beach with a comforting grin.

While viewers celebrated in Meredith's awakening, the moment between her and Derek on the beach in their wedding attire really had fans talking.

"GIVE ME A DAMN SECOND," one fan wrote on Twitter with a side-by-side photo of the moment on the beach and Ellis' drawing of the wedding she wishes her parents had. (She's not impressed by the Post-It note.)

Another user wrote, "DEREK REALLY MAKES HIS WORDS COME TRUE," alongside a photo of Derek from a previous season fantasizing about a beach wedding.

If you thought the reunions were over now that Meredith has left the beach, think again. The promo teased Jackson Avery (Jessie Williams) seeing his ex, April Kepner (Sarah Drew), again on the next episode in two weeks.

Grey's Anatomy airs Thursdays (9 p.m. ET) on ABC.
